Our church has a baby shower game thats become a tradition now, where we video tape the father-to-be a series of questions before the shoer, then at the shower we ask the mother-to-be the same questions. After hearing the mom-to-be's answer to the question, the guests have to guess if dad's answer will be the same or different. Then we show the dad's response. Mia's husband Eric is an interesting guy and had some pretty comical answers. Its a fun game and helps you get to know the couple a little better which is cool.
